Keyword Analysis: Finding the Right Phrases

Successful keyword research is vital for enhancing Pinterest visibility and engagement. This process involves identifying the specific terms and phrases that potential users are searching for on the platform. By utilizing tools such as Pinterest's search bar, users can discover trending keywords and related searches, which provide information into audience interests.

Analyzing competing accounts and trending pins also yields valuable data, uncovering which keywords generate traffic. It is vital to target long-tail keywords, as these usually have less competition and address niche markets, boosting the possibility of engagement.

Moreover, incorporating seasonal and trending keywords essential guide can further increase visibility, matching content with current interests. By focusing on relevant keywords and embedding them seamlessly into pin descriptions, titles, and boards, users can greatly boost their likelihood of reaching a more extensive audience. All in all, successful keyword research creates the basis for a successful Pinterest strategy.

Utilizing Rich Pins for Better Engagement

Adding Rich Pins into a Pinterest marketing plan can substantially boost user engagement and interaction. Rich Pins deliver additional information directly on the pin itself, improving the user experience and encouraging more clicks. There are three types of Rich Pins: Product, Article, and Recipe, each customized to deliver relevant data. For instance, Product Pins display real-time pricing and availability, making them particularly effective for e-commerce brands. Article Pins enable detailed descriptions and authorship, working to increase traffic to blog posts. Recipe Pins provide cooking times, ingredients, and serving sizes, attracting food enthusiasts. By utilizing these features, businesses can create a more interactive and informative experience, driving higher engagement rates. Rich Pins not only make content more discoverable but also establish credibility and trustworthiness. In summary, using Rich Pins can significantly strengthen a brand's presence on Pinterest, driving more traffic and fostering a loyal audience.

Do Tools Exist for Scheduling My Pinterest Posts?

Indeed, multiple tools are available for scheduling Pinterest posts, including Tailwind, Buffer, and Hootsuite. These platforms allow users to schedule pins automatically, optimize posting times, and analyze performance, enhancing overall Pinterest strategy and efficiency.
